Nommay is a commune in the Doubs department in the Bourgogne-Franche-Comté region in eastern France.

Nommay lies 7 km (4.3 mi) from Sochaux on the edge of the department.

Stage 8 of the 2012 Tour de France on 8 July raced through Nommay.

The Grand Prix Nommay is a cyclo-cross race held in January which is part of the UCI Cyclo-cross World Cup competition.
